SqlException from Entity Framework - New transaction is not allowed because there are other threads running in the session

Viewed 255493

I am currently getting this error:

System.Data.SqlClient.SqlException: New transaction is not allowed because there are other threads running in the session.

while running this code:

After much pulling out of hair I discovered that the foreach loops were the culprits. What needs to happen is to call EF but return it into an IList<T> of that target type then loop on the IList<T>.

Example:

IList<Client> clientList = from a in _dbFeed.Client.Include("Auto") select a;
foreach (RivWorks.Model.NegotiationAutos.Client client in clientList)
{
   var companyFeedDetailList = from a in _dbRiv.AutoNegotiationDetails where a.ClientID == client.ClientID select a;
    // ...
}

Indeed you cannot save changes inside a foreach loop in C# using Entity Framework.

context.SaveChanges() method acts like a commit on a regular database system (RDMS).

Just make all changes (which Entity Framework will cache) and then save all of them at once calling SaveChanges() after the loop (outside of it), like a database commit command.

This works if you can save all changes at once.

If you get this error due to foreach and you really need to save one entity first inside loop and use generated identity further in loop, as was in my case, the easiest solution is to use another DBContext to insert entity which will return Id and use this Id in outer context

For example

    using (var context = new DatabaseContext())
    {
        ...
        using (var context1 = new DatabaseContext())
        {
            ...
               context1.SaveChanges();
        }                         
        //get id of inserted object from context1 and use is.   
      context.SaveChanges();
   }

We started seeing this error "New transaction is not allowed because there are other threads running in the session" after migrating from EF5 to EF6.

Google brought us here but we are not calling SaveChanges() inside the loop. The errors were raised when executing a stored procedure using the ObjectContext.ExecuteFunction inside a foreach loop reading from the DB.

Any call to ObjectContext.ExecuteFunction wraps the function in a transaction. Beginning a transaction while there is already an open reader causes the error.

It is possible to disable wrapping the SP in a transaction by setting the following option.

_context.Configuration.EnsureTransactionsForFunctionsAndCommands = false;

The EnsureTransactionsForFunctionsAndCommands option allows the SP to run without creating its own transaction and the error is no longer raised.

Recently I faced the same issue in my project so posting my experience and it might help some on the same boat as i was. The issue was due to i am looping through the results of EF select query (results are not retrieved into memory).

var products = (from e in _context.Products
                              where e.StatusId == 1
                              select new { e.Name, e.Type });

        foreach (var product in products)
        {
           //doing some insert EF Queries
           //some EF select quries
            await _context.SaveChangesAsync(stoppingToken); // This code breaks.
        }

I have updated my Products select query to bring the results into LIST rather than IQueryable (This seems to be opening the reader throughout for each loop and hence save was failing).

 var products = (from e in _context.Products
                              where e.StatusId == 1
                              select new { e.Name, e.Type })**.ToList()**; //see highlighted

My situation was similar others above. I had an IQueryable which I was doing a foreach on. This in turn called a method with SaveChanges(). Booom exception here as there was already a transaction open from the query above.

// Example:

var myList = _context.Table.Where(x => x.time == null);

foreach(var i in myList)
{
    MyFunction(i); // <<-- Has _context.SaveChanges() which throws exception
}

Adding ToList() to the end of the query was the solution in my case.

// Fix
var myList = _context.Table.Where(x => x.time == null).ToList();
